How do you fix severely broken hair?
If you have severely broken hair, there are a few things you can do to help fix it. The most important thing is to avoid further damage, so be sure to avoid heat styling and other harsh chemicals.
You can try a deep conditioner or hair mask to help repair the damage. Be sure to leave the conditioner in for at least 20 minutes, and then rinse it out.
You can also try a hair oil to help seal in the moisture. Apply the oil to the ends of your hair, and then use a brush or your fingers to distribute it evenly.
If your hair is really damaged, you may need to cut off the damaged ends. This can be a difficult decision, but it will help your hair to grow healthier and longer in the long run.

How to Rebuild Your Hair Using Natural Methods
There are a few ways to rebuild your hair using natural methods. One of the most effective is to use a hot oil treatment. Simply heat up some oil (preferably an oil that’s high in antioxidants, such as rosemary oil or argan oil) and apply it to your hair. Massage it in, and then cover your head with a shower cap for 30 minutes. Rinse the oil out of your hair, and then style it as usual.
Another way to rebuild your hair is to use a hair mask. There are many different recipes for hair masks, but a simple and effective one is to mix one egg with one tablespoon of olive oil. Apply the mask to your hair, and then cover it with a shower cap. Leave the mask on for 30 minutes, and then rinse it out.
If you’re looking for a more intensive treatment, you can also try a protein treatment. To do this, mix one egg white with one tablespoon of honey. Apply the mixture to your hair, and then cover it with a shower cap. Leave the treatment on for 30 minutes, and then rinse it out.

Should you cut damaged hair?
It’s no secret that damaged hair is bad for your locks. But should you cut it off?
When hair is damaged, the cuticles are raised and the cortex is exposed. This makes the hair more porous and susceptible to damage from chemicals and heat.
Over time, this can lead to breakage, frizziness, and dullness. If you have a lot of damage, your hair may also be difficult to style and may lack volume.
If your hair is severely damaged, you may need to cut it off. But if you only have a few damaged strands, you can usually get away with trimming them off.
To trim damaged hair, use sharp scissors to cut the strands off at the point of damage. Be careful not to cut too much, or you may damage the healthy hair around it.
If you have a lot of damaged hair, you may want to consider cutting it all off. This will help to prevent further damage and will give your hair a chance to heal.
